The genus belongs to order Ceramiales reported to have 137 species, with a rich body of knowledge spanning for more than 50 years of research. ''Laurencia'' belongs to the family Rhodomelaceae which is considered to be one of the largest marine red algae family, estimated to have 125 genera and 700 species all over the world. In Laurenciae, a tribe consisting of eight genera, have a taxonomic group called "''Laurencia complex''" or ''Laurencia'' sensu lato which includes six of eight genera, ''Chondrophycus, Laurencia, Laurenciella, Osmundea, Palisada,'' and ''Yuzurua''.


Morphology

''Laurencia'' is a small to medium sized red algae which may appear to be iridescent with thalli reaching up to 40 cm. Thalli can be branching, which can either be bilateral or spread in all directions. Its appendages can be rhizoidal or discoidal in appearance on stoloniferous holdfasts. Branch shape appears to be flat or cylindrical in morphology. Branchlets may be slightly rigid with a shape that may be blunt, truncate or claviform. ''Laurencia'' has shown high diversity as a genus, with species having distinct features that can easily be determined within the ''Laurencia'' complex. Molecular studies using rbcL (RuBisCO, Ribulose-1,5-Bisphosphate Carboxylase Oxygenase, Large chain) have uncovered evidences which divided the ''Laurencia'' complex, identiying the genus ''Laurenciella,'' which shares similar morphology with ''Laurencia'' but has a different rbcL sequence.


Distribution

''Laurencia'' can be found all over the world, in particular in tropical and subtropical regions with warmer waters. Its habitats range from tide pools, reef flats, mud flats, and a variety of hard substrates (e.g. rocks, corals), within intertidal and subtidal zones up to 65 m. It is also described as "turf-forming" wherein it can cover a majority of hard substrate in some areas. In Myanmar, it can be found growing together with some species of ''Cladophora, Chaetomorpha, Dictyota, Gelidium, Ceramium, Caloglossa, Catenella, Polysiphonia, Acanthophora,'' and ''Bostrychia''.


Ecology

''Laurencia'' has numerous ecological roles, serving as refuge for different marine organisms in areas where they grow abundantly, forming forests. They are also hosts of various mircoorganisms and parasitic algae, known as ''Janczewskia'.'' As producers, they are also fed on by some grazers such as crabs, queen conch, and sea hares despite its chemical deterrent. The growth of ''Laurencia'' is significantly affected by changes in nutrient availability and temperature. The effects of pollution in ''Laurencia'' are somewhat inconsistent showing its adaptability in Indian Ocean but markedly showed a decrease in biomass in polluted areas in the Mediterranean. Space within the environment is also a necessity for ''Laurencia'' survival. In field trials, ''Laurencia'' tends to inhibit coral larvae dispersal resulting to higher mortality when the algae is present.


Life History

''Laurencia'' grows throughout the year, with spermatangial individuals appearing from early August to late September while cystocarpic ones appear from mid-August to late October. From July to October, mature tetrasporangial plants appear. Gametophytic individuals are dioecious in nature, typically developed on the branchlets, but can be present in the main branch as well. Male gametophytes contain spermatangia on trichoblast while female gametophytes contain carpogonia, representing the haploid phase. Two diploid phases occur in ''Laurencia'': one with carpogonia and carpospore and the other, with tetrasporangia. Therefore, ''Laurencia'' undergoes three phases in its life cycle: one haploid phase and two diploid phases, consistent to the ''Polysiphonia'' triphasic life history.


Cultivation and Exploitation

A growing interest in the cultivation of ''Laurencia brongniartii'' has emerged due to its potential to be a newfound source for antibiotics. The common method is indoor tank culture, utilizing an excised apical tip from a thalli sample. Initial trials have confirmed its viability for culture providing opportunities for personnel with little to no experience in algae cultivation. The cost of production is relatively low, with maintenance costs at its core. Small-scale operations may be profitable in maximizing algae production, however more studies are needed to evaluate these conditions.


Chemical Composition

''Laurencia'' species are known to have several natural products exhibiting numerous biological activities such as chemical defense against grazers, anti-fouling chemical affecting ''Perna perna'' attachment, and anti-fouling activities. In addition, ''Laurencia'' is known to be an abundant source of halogenated metabolites, including a variety of terpenes (e.g. sesquiterpenes, diterpenes, triterpenes, and C15 acetogenins). In Vietnam, ''L. snackeyi'' may be a potential species to evaluate new chemical races, similar to ''L. nipponica'' seeing how these may indicate similarities in morphology but differences in chemical content subject to geographical distribution.


Utilization and Management

A total of 1047 secondary metabolites have been extracted from ''Laurencia'' and ''Aplysia'' species since 2015. The diverse chemical composition of ''Laurencia'' has been subject to numerous research mainly attributed to both environmental and genetic factors. For years, humans have utilized ''Laurencia'' as food, medicinal products, fertilizers, and from recent research, an abundant source of pharmacological significance. The commercialization of the species may require further research in order to optimize culture conditions and eventually, harvest greater yield and develop a more systematic cultivation system.
